The 1945-D Repunched Mintmark RPM-004 is a repunched mint mark variety of the United States nickel. This variety was discovered on the 1945 (D) Jefferson Nickel - Wartime Silver Alloy, part of the Jefferson Nickels Original Design 1938-2003 series. Die markers: UVC-265 DMR-006 Stage A: EDS (unconfirmed) Stage B: Reverse is MDS Obverse is LISTED as DDO-010 – MDS Stage C: Die crack Right dome Southeast outside pillar # 4 – LMDS Obverse is LMDS Stage D: Reverse is LDS Die crack Northwest through hair to rim at K-11:30 – LDS. D/D Rotated CCW. Obverse is LISTED as DDO-010.
